Understanding Gen 4 and Gen 5 SSDs
Solid State Drives (SSDs) have revolutionized data storage with their speed and durability. Generation 4 SSDs, introduced in the early 2020s, offered significant improvements over previous generations, primarily through increased data transfer rates. Gen 5 SSDs, emerging in 2025 and gaining popularity by 2026, push these boundaries even further, promising faster speeds and enhanced performance.
Key Differences Between Gen 4 and Gen 5 SSDs
- Data Transfer Speeds: Gen 4 SSDs typically reach speeds up to 7,000 MB/s, while Gen 5 SSDs can exceed 14,000 MB/s, doubling transfer rates.
- Interface Technology: Gen 4 uses PCIe 4.0, whereas Gen 5 adopts PCIe 5.0, providing broader bandwidth.
- Latency: Gen 5 SSDs feature lower latency, reducing wait times during data access.
- Power Consumption: Gen 5 drives are more power-efficient, important for mobile workstations.
- Price: Gen 5 SSDs tend to be more expensive due to newer technology and higher performance.
Implications for Creatives in 2026
For creative professionals—such as video editors, 3D artists, and photographers—storage speed can significantly impact productivity. Faster SSDs reduce rendering times, accelerate file transfers, and streamline workflows. By 2026, Gen 5 SSDs offer a compelling upgrade for those who need the highest possible performance, especially when working with large files and complex projects.
Performance Benefits
Gen 5 SSDs provide near-instant data access, enabling smoother editing and rendering. For example, 8K video editing or high-resolution 3D modeling benefits greatly from the increased bandwidth and lower latency, minimizing delays and boosting efficiency.
Cost and Future-Proofing
While Gen 5 drives are more expensive upfront, their superior performance can justify the investment over time. As software and project sizes grow, having the latest storage technology ensures longevity and compatibility with future workflows.
Choosing the Right Storage for 2026
Considering your specific needs, budget, and workflow complexity is essential. If speed is critical and budget allows, upgrading to Gen 5 SSDs makes sense. For less intensive tasks or tighter budgets, Gen 4 SSDs still provide excellent performance and value.
